Divide:
2x^2 + 5x - 12
_______________    divided  2x^2 - 7x + 6
9x^2 - 16                   _____________
                            3x^2 - x -4

---------------------------------------------
Factor where you can:

[(2x^2+8x-3x-12)/(3x-4)(3x+4)] / [(2x^2-3x-4x+6)/(3x^2-4x+3x-4)]

=[(2x(x+4)-3(x+4))/(3x-4)(3x+4)] / [(x(2x-3)-2(2x-3))/(x(3x-4)+(3x-4)]

= [(x+4)(2x-3)/(3x-4)(3x+4)] / [(2x-3)(x-2)/(3x-4)(x+1)]

Cancel where you can:

Cancel (2x-3),(3x-4) leaving you with:

= [(x+4)/(3x+4)]/[(x-2)/(x+1)]

Invert the denominator and multiply:

= [(x+4)(x+1)]/[(3x+4)(x-2)]
